U.S. Airmen unload ammunition skills on Iraqis

CAMP TAJI, Iraq -- Air Force Tech. Sgt. Howard Beck, 721st Air Expeditionary Advisory Squadron armament advisor, observes as Iraqi air force airmen perform a full gun load aboard a Mi-17 helicopter Nov. 5, 2009. Sergeant Beck ensures the airmen properly maintain and safely handle and prepare weapons for Iraqi helicopter aircrew members. Sergeant Beck is deployed from Edwards Air Force Base, Calif., and hails from Kenai, Alaska. (U.S. Air Force photo/Tech. Sgt. Johnny L. Saldivar)
